What Is a POE 2 Divine Orb?
The Divine Orb is one of the most sought‑after premium currencies in Path of Exile 2. Unlike regular orbs that modify items in predictable ways, a Divine Orb randomises the exact values of an item’s affixes, offering a high‑level “reset” without changing the item’s rarity or base type. This makes it a powerful tool for players who want to fine‑tune their gear without spending large amounts of lower‑tier currency.
Because the effect is completely random, the Divine Orb is often treated as a gamble: a single use can either produce a perfect roll for a coveted build or result in a sub‑optimal outcome. Understanding when and why to use a Divine Orb is essential for managing your in‑game economy and avoiding unnecessary waste.

How Divine Orbs Work: Mechanics and Features
When you apply a Divine Orb to an item, the game re‑rolls all of the item’s explicit modifiers while preserving the item’s rarity (e.g., rare or unique) and its base stats. The total number of affixes remains the same, but each affix receives a new random value within the allowed range for that item type. This differs from a Chaos Orb, which only changes the affixes themselves.
The key features of a Divine Orb include:
- Randomisation of existing affix values only.
- Preservation of item rarity and base type.
- Applicable to any rare or unique item, with no level restriction.
These characteristics make the Divine Orb a flexible option for both repair‑focused adjustments and high‑risk optimisation attempts.
Common Use Cases and Benefits
Players typically reach for a Divine Orb in three scenarios:
- Fine‑tuning a near‑perfect piece of gear: When an item is already strong but a single affix is slightly off.
- Preparing a rare item for trade: Enhancing an item’s value before listing it on the market.
- Testing new builds: Quickly iterating on gear without committing large amounts of lower‑tier currency.
The benefits are clear: you can potentially achieve a higher‑value roll without needing to craft from scratch, and you keep your overall currency pool more stable compared to buying multiple lower‑tier orbs.

Trading and Pricing Considerations
Divine Orbs are traded on the official trade website and community forums. Prices fluctuate based on overall market health, league mechanics, and player demand. While a precise value changes, players often use a “chaos equivalent” as a reference point, converting Divine Orbs into a comparable amount of chaos orbs for easier comparison.
Before finalising a trade, verify the seller’s reputation, check recent transaction history, and confirm that the price aligns with current market trends. Using a trusted third‑party platform for escrow can add an extra layer of security, especially for high‑value exchanges.

Risks, Best Practices, and Support Options
While Divine Orbs are valuable, they also carry risk. Over‑relying on them for gear optimisation can drain your currency pool quickly if you encounter unlucky rolls. To mitigate this, set a clear budget for how many orbs you are willing to spend on a particular item before you start rolling.
If you encounter trade disputes or suspect fraud, the game’s support system provides a ticketing process to resolve issues. Additionally, many community hubs offer moderation and peer‑review tools that help you verify a trade’s legitimacy before committing.
